Specifications

Network

Technology: GSM / HSPA / LTE
2G bands: G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 - SIM 1 & SIM 2
3G bands: HSDPA 850 / 900 / 1900 / 2100
4G bands: 1, 3, 5, 7, 8, 20, 38
Speed: HSPA 42.2/5.76 Mbps, LTE Cat4 150/50 Mbps

Launch

Announced: 2019, February
Status: Available. Released 2019, March

Body

Dimensions: 157.1 x 75.8 x 8.1 mm (6.19 x 2.98 x 0.32 in)
Weight: 150 g (5.29 oz)
SIM: Hybrid D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by)

Display

Type: IPS LCD
Size: 6.26 inches, 97.8 cm2 (~82.1% screen-to-body ratio)
Resolution: 720 x 1520 pixels, 19:9 ratio (~269 ppi density)

Platform

OS: Android 9.0 (Pie)
Chipset: Unisoc SC9863A (28nm)
CPU: Octa-core (4x1.6 GHz Cortex-A55 & 4x1.2 GHz Cortex-A55)
GPU: IMG8322

Memory

Card slot: microSDXC (uses shared SIM slot)
Internal: 32GB 2GB RAM, 64GB 3GB RAM

Main Camera

Dual: 13 MP, f/2.0, AF 2 MP, f/2.4, (depth)
Features: LED flash, HDR
Video: 1080p@30fps

Selfie camera

Single: 8 MP, f/2.0

Sound

Loudspeaker: Yes
3.5mm jack: Yes

Comms

WLAN: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, Wi-Fi Direct
Bluetooth: 4.2, A2DP, LE
Positioning: GPS, GLONASS
NFC: Yes (64/3GB model only)
Radio: FM radio
USB: microUSB 2.0, OTG

Features

Sensors: Fingerprint (rear-mounted), accelerometer, gyro, proximity, compass

Battery

Type: Li-Ion 3200 mAh, non-removable

Misc

Colors: Black, Green
